Transaction 317405c90f579598ac83da34aabd7acd854dead7ae2fe44538f68735d0cd3954

1 Input
2 Outputs
  • 317405c90f579598ac83da34aabd7acd854dead7ae2fe44538f68735d0cd3954:0
  • value  11020456
    address  16cwQVvdg7ps9fzptiMg2ttRGmBKuLMFpq
  • 317405c90f579598ac83da34aabd7acd854dead7ae2fe44538f68735d0cd3954:1
  • value  330502272
    address  19dDKLzhKCw7ysMJtgqgMvCJxUZ6fS8UR2